26.11.2008 - Norton Rose’s political investment pays off with Treasury Islamic bond
From Thelawyer.com: Advising HM Treasury on its first-ever Islamic bond issue is a choice mandate. For Norton Rose, besting Allen & Overy (A&O) and Denton Wilde Sapte makes the win even sweeter. Norton Rose’s Islamic finance practice was almost a shoo-in for the role after the firm put in significant pro bono time and was last year the only one to be appointed alongside dozens of banks and other groups to the Islamic Finance Experts Group (IFEG).....
